Android开发新手入门:环境配置与HelloWorld
5星 · 超过95%的资源 需积分: 9 39 浏览量
更新于2024-09-17
收藏 259KB DOC 举报
"Android开发环境搭建指南"
Android开发环境搭建是所有Android开发者必须经历的第一步,这个过程涵盖了安装必要的软件和配置环境变量等基础工作。本文将详细介绍如何一步步地搭建一个完整的Android开发环境。
1、环境搭建
1.1、JDK安装
Java Development Kit (JDK) 是开发Android应用的基础,因为它提供了编译Java代码所需的工具。首先,你需要从Oracle官网下载JDK安装包,并按照安装向导进行安装。安装完成后,为了使系统能够识别JDK,你需要设置环境变量。这包括设置`JAVA_HOME`指向JDK的安装目录,`CLASSPATH`包含必要的库文件,以及在`Path`变量中添加`%JAVA_HOME%\bin`。但请注意,对于某些版本的Windows,这些环境变量的设置可能不是必需的,因为JDK安装程序会自动处理。
1.2、Eclipse安装
Eclipse是一款流行的集成开发环境(IDE),特别适合Java和Android开发。你可以从Eclipse官方网站下载Eclipse IDE for Java Developers。选择适合你操作系统的版本,如Windows 32位,下载后解压缩并直接运行。
1.3、Android SDK安装
Android SDK是Android开发的核心组件,包含了开发、调试和构建Android应用所需的所有工具。你可以从Android Developers网站下载SDK,选择对应的Windows版本,解压缩后运行SDK Setup程序。在程序中,你可以选择要安装的SDK版本和组件,包括各种API级别、模拟器系统镜像和开发工具。
1.4、ADT安装
Android Developer Tools (ADT) 是Eclipse的一个插件,它提供了对Android开发的集成支持。在Eclipse中,通过菜单“Help” > “Install New Software”,在Work with框中输入ADT插件的更新站点URL(http://dl-ssl.google.com/android/eclipse/),然后按照指示完成安装。
1.5、创建AVD
Android Virtual Device (AVD) 是一个模拟器,用于在电脑上模拟运行Android设备。在SDK Manager中,你可以创建和管理AVD,选择不同的硬件配置和Android版本,以满足不同的测试需求。创建好AVD后,就可以在Eclipse中启动它,进行应用的调试和测试。
2、HelloWorld
完成环境搭建后,你可以开始创建第一个Android应用——HelloWorld。在Eclipse中,通过File > New > Android Project来创建新项目,按照向导设定项目名称、最小API级别等参数。完成后,Eclipse会自动生成一个简单的HelloWorld示例,包括一个显示“Hello, World!”的TextView。运行此项目,你会在AVD中看到这个基本的应用界面。
通过以上步骤,你就成功搭建了一个基本的Android开发环境,可以开始编写和测试你的第一个Android应用了。随着学习的深入,你可能还需要安装其他工具,如Android Studio(现已成为官方推荐的IDE)和Git等,以提升开发效率和协作能力。同时,不断更新和维护你的开发环境,保持与最新的Android平台和工具兼容,是作为一名合格Android开发者的基本要求。
2023-09-09 上传
2023-04-26 上传
2023-06-28 上传
2023-07-13 上传
2023-07-28 上传
2023-07-29 上传
2023-07-27 上传
2023-08-22 上传
xhjsuccess
- 粉丝: 4
- 资源: 11
最新资源
- Fisher Iris Setosa数据的主成分分析及可视化- Matlab实现
- 深入理解JavaScript类与面向对象编程
- Argspect-0.0.1版本Python包发布与使用说明
- OpenNetAdmin v09.07.15 PHP项目源码下载
- 掌握Node.js: 构建高性能Web服务器与应用程序
- Matlab矢量绘图工具:polarG函数使用详解
- 实现Vue.js中PDF文件的签名显示功能
- 开源项目PSPSolver:资源约束调度问题求解器库
- 探索vwru系统:大众的虚拟现实招聘平台
- 深入理解cJSON:案例与源文件解析
- 多边形扩展算法在MATLAB中的应用与实现
- 用React类组件创建迷你待办事项列表指南
- Python库setuptools-58.5.3助力高效开发
- fmfiles工具:在MATLAB中查找丢失文件并列出错误
- 老枪二级域名系统PHP源码简易版发布
- 探索DOSGUI开源库:C/C++图形界面开发新篇章